    Hi,

    That is unusual. Have you tried testing it in a different Edge profile to see if you get the same behavior? To do this, click the Profile icon, then select Set up a new profile > Personal. Once you're in the new profile, check if the same issue occurs.

    If the issue also happens in the new profile, it is likely a bug, so I suggest reporting it through > Help and feedback > Send feedback. If the issue doesn't occur there, the old profile may be corrupted. In that case, you can switch to the new profile by signing out of your account under Settings > Profiles from the old profile then signing in to the new one.
